NEW JERSEY UFO MANEUVERS
PARAMUS --Three unknown objects maneuver, pulse, then fade out on a clear on July 13, 2002, night over northern New Jersey. At 11:10 PM, two bright lights, which appeared to be stars, were seen moving slowly in formation on a northeast heading. The atmospheric conditions were clear with visibility unlimited. The two objects appeared high up, and were very bright. Within moments of the sighting, a third, less brilliant object, appeared from the northwest sky behind the first two objects, and flew between them. It also appeared to be a star. This third object then changed direction to the north and faded completely. The objects flying in formation then faded completely, and could not be seen. Several moments later one of these a brilliant white light objects pulsed brightly, then faded. Moments later the third object pulsed brightly, then faded as it continued toward the north. None of the objects was seen again, though the first two must have been directly overhead. Observers include a police officer and two security officers. One observer holds a private pilot license all concur that the sighting was not that of a conventional aircraft.

PENNSYLVANIA LIGHTS
FORD CITY -- At 9:40 PM, three steady red lights were observed at treetop level on July 20, 2002. My wife and I, along with my mother-in-law, brother-in-law, and sister-in-law observed three non-blinking red lights in a line, two on the left closer than the third. The object was slow moving, appearing and disappearing behind the treeline moving from right to left in the southwest sky. There are significant hills 1000 to 1200 feet in our township. While moving, the lights maintained formation appearing to be on one object about two miles away. While on the phone with local law enforcement, two single engine aircraft were observed flying very high, and their engines could be heard clearly.

NEW YORK SIX FIERY LIGHTS START EAST COAST FLAP
SHIRLEY, LONG ISLAND -- A flight instructor at Brookhaven Airport reports sighting six fiery lights flying formation of the southern coast of Long Island. The 21 year old pilot reports, "I was flying an airplane in the vicinity of Shirley, at about 9:30 PM on July 25, 2002, and was taking off for a night flight with a student, when I looked and suddenly there were six bright yellow lights about 8 miles off-shore Smith Point Park, Long Island, directly south of TWA Flight 800 crash. These lights were in a line formation, with 2 closer on the left and the other 4 on the right staggered. I contacted other pilots on the UNICOM frequency, 122.80 MHz, and it was confirmed. One pilot in particular was one of my coworker instructors in another company aircraft. After I started heading northeast bound on course to Rhode Island, I saw the lights disappear IN SEQUENTIAL ORDER from left to right, 6-5...then 4-3-2-1. I contacted the local air traffic controller to see if it could be confirmed on radar. They said yes, and that they did not know at first what it was either, but that it was now off the radar screen and they suspected it was military activity. Now, I am very aware that the area I am describing is known for military firings and that it is the likely answer, but what I do not understand is how these objects were able to hover. Because it was a near full moon, a harvest moon nonetheless, I could clearly tell that they were not boats, and they did not have aircraft lighting. Also, there were no boats in the area that they, if they were some kind of flare, could have been launched from. And they dimmed out in sequence almost perfectly.
